Output 6334f9c28689dd054044178093a05a66a3d4a59f2bab12233005fa2e35a64311:21

value
15580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9998280d147ed65635ce3b2b5b6ad2c8b8eae0aa OP_EQUAL
address
3Fh9auh2CCwafWQ574FLo2e6StEdVqt55D
transaction
6334f9c28689dd054044178093a05a66a3d4a59f2bab12233005fa2e35a64311
confirmations
196218
spent
true